Wet carpet drying services are essential for restoring indoor comfort and preventing further damage after water intrusion. When carpets become soaked due to leaks, flooding, or spills, professional drying helps remove excess moisture efficiently. These services typically involve specialized equipment such as industrial fans and dehumidifiers to extract water from carpets and the underlying padding. Proper drying not only reduces the risk of mold growth but also minimizes odors and prevents the development of stains or deterioration that can compromise the integrity of the flooring.
This service is particularly valuable in addressing problems caused by water damage, including lingering dampness, mold, and unpleasant smells. When carpets remain wet for an extended period, they create an environment conducive to mold spores and bacteria, which can impact indoor air quality and pose health concerns. Wet carpet drying services help mitigate these issues by thoroughly removing moisture, ensuring the space is safe and healthy to use again. Additionally, timely drying can prevent the need for costly repairs or replacements of flooring and padding, making it a practical solution for homeowners dealing with unexpected water incidents.

The overview below groups typical Wet Carpet Drying proj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Freehold,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Small Areas - Wet carpet drying for small rooms or minor spills typically costs between $150 and $300.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the size and extent of the moisture. Larger or more complicated projects can exceed this range.
Moderate Projects - Medium-sized areas or multiple rooms usually range from $300 to $600. This is a common price band for most residential drying jobs in the local area. Costs may rise for additional treatments or extensive moisture issues.
Large or Complex Jobs - Larger projects, such as entire basements or multiple rooms with extensive water damage, can range from $600 to $1,200. These jobs are less frequent but may involve additional services like mold remediation.
Full Property Drying - Whole-house or large-scale commercial drying efforts can reach $1,500 or more, with some complex cases exceeding $5,000. Such projects are less common and often involve significant moisture removal and structural drying efforts.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is wet carpet drying? Wet carpet drying involves removing excess moisture from carpets after spills or flooding, helping to prevent mold growth and water damage.
How do local contractors dry carpets effectively? They use specialized equipment like industrial dryers and dehumidifiers to efficiently remove moisture from carpets and the surrounding area.
Can professional wet carpet drying prevent mold? Yes, proper drying by experienced service providers can reduce the risk of mold development caused by excess moisture.
What should I do before professional carpet drying services arrive? It’s helpful to remove furniture and any items from the affected area to allow access for the drying equipment.
Are there different methods for drying carpets? Yes, service providers may use various techniques such as air movers, dehumidifiers, or extraction methods depending on the situation.
